Dale Steyn predicts Player of the Match for MI vs RCB clash, it’s not Virat Kohli or Rohit Sharma

Fans are waiting with bated breath for the start of the 20th match of the Indian Premier League (IPL) as it features arch-rivals Mumbai Indians (MI) and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B). This match is set to be played at the iconic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ai on Sunday, April 12.

While the Mumbai Indians have had a dismal start to the campaign, managing just one win in three matches, the Royal Challengers have fared better, registering two victories in three.

Ahead of the important clash, legendary former South African speedster Dale Steyn, via Star Sports’ Instagram handle, predicted that Hardik Pandya would play a key role and win the Player of the Match award. Apart from Hardik, the contest will feature several stalwarts like Rohit Sharma, Jasprit Bumrah, and Suryakumar Yadav from MI and Virat Kohli, Tim David, and Josh Hazlewood from RCB.

Hardik has not been at his best this season. In two games, he has scored just 27 runs and picked up a solitary wicket.

On the other hand, Steyn backed Phil Salt to fire on all cylinders after a disappointing start to the season. In three games, he has managed only 54 runs and is coming off a golden duck in the last game against the Rajasthan Royals.

Steyn also mentioned that Jasprit Bumrah will be among the wickets. The talismanic fast bowler has astonishingly gone wicketless, despite having a terrific economy rate of 8.

The Royal Challengers faced Mumbai only once last season. At the Wankhede Stadium, RCB posted 221/5 as Kohli and Patidar slammed blistering half-centuries. In reply, the home side was restricted to 209/9, with Krunal Pandya starring with a four-wicket haul.

The overall head-to-head record between RCB and MI stands at 15-19, with the five-time champions having the upper hand. However, the defending champions have won three out of their last five meeting against the Mumbai-based franchise. Tickets for Sunday’s game have sold out, and fans can expect a humdinger of a contest in the City of Dreams.
